The Advanced Engineering Materials course at the University of Limerick, Ireland, offers an in-depth exploration of cutting-edge materials used in engineering applications. Designed for engineers and material scientists, this program covers the synthesis, characterization, and application of advanced materials such as composites, nanomaterials, and smart materials. Students gain hands-on experience with state-of-the-art research labs and industry-standard technologies, enabling them to solve real-world engineering challenges. The curriculum emphasizes sustainability, innovation, and the integration of materials science with engineering design. Graduates will be equipped with skills to develop next-generation materials that meet evolving industrial demands. With a strong focus on research and practical application, this program prepares students for leadership roles in academia, industry, and research institutions globally.

Applicants must hold a relevant bachelor's degree in engineering, materials science, or a closely related field, typically with a minimum 2:1 honours or equivalent. A strong academic record in core subjects such as materials engineering, chemistry, and physics is essential. Additionally, candidates should provide a personal statement outlining their motivation and career goals. Two academic references are required to support the application. International applicants must meet English language proficiency standards. Prior research experience or industrial exposure in materials science is advantageous but not mandatory. The University of Limerick evaluates each application holistically, considering academic qualifications, personal statement, and references to ensure suitability for the program.

Applicants whose first language is not English must demonstrate proficiency through standardized tests such as IELTS with a minimum overall score of 6.5, including at least 6.0 in each component, or TOEFL with a minimum score of 90. Alternative qualifications like Pearson PTE Academic with a minimum score of 61 are also accepted. The University of Limerick may consider other evidence of English proficiency on a case-by-case basis. Meeting English language requirements is essential to ensure students can successfully engage with the academic content and participate fully in practical sessions and research activities.

International students admitted to the University of Limerick must apply for a student visa (Irish Study Visa) to pursue the Advanced Engineering Materials program. The visa application requires proof of admission, financial capability, health insurance, and accommodation arrangements. Processing times vary, so early application is advised. Students should also prepare for biometric data submission and additional documentation as requested by the Irish Naturalisation and Immigration Service (INIS). Maintaining visa conditions, such as full-time enrollment and academic progress, is mandatory throughout the course duration. The university provides comprehensive support to guide students through the visa application process.

Graduates from the University of Limerick’s Advanced Engineering Materials program are eligible to apply for the Third Level Graduate Scheme, allowing up to 24 months of stay and work in Ireland post-graduation. This opportunity enables graduates to gain valuable industry experience, enhance their professional skills, and explore career development within Ireland’s engineering sector. The scheme supports transitions to full-time employment and potential work visa sponsorship. Ireland’s growing technology and manufacturing industries value advanced materials expertise, increasing employability prospects. Graduates can also pursue further research or entrepreneurial ventures during this period.
